Assateague State Park

Assateague State Park is a beautiful park that covers around 780 acres of land and focuses on protecting the wild horses that live on the island. These beautiful creatures roam free in the park and are the main attraction for many tourists. The horses are believed to have been on the island for over 400 years and have adapted to the harsh environment. It is important to remember that these horses are wild animals and should not be approached or fed. Visitors should keep a safe distance from them at all times.

The park offers many recreational activities for tourists. The sandy beaches are perfect for swimming, sunbathing, and surfing. The park also has many hiking and biking trails for visitors to explore the island. The trails provide breathtaking views of the island's diverse ecosystems such as salt marshes and maritime forests. There are also many campsites available for visitors who want to stay overnight. The park has over 300 campsites that offer a range of amenities such as electric hookups, showers, and toilets.
